Job Description
Responsibilities
The Quality and Sanitation Generalist will be responsible to implement, verify and improve the sanitation programs in accordance with regulatory, customers, company and food safety standard systems requirements
- Apply and enforce all quality and food safety programs
- Verify cleaning activities and perform equipment / building cleaning verification after sanitation activities
- May have to decide to postpone start-up if the expected results are not met
- Take necessary measures when there is deviation from policy and standards
- May have to decide to stop production activities if there is any food safety or quality critical deviations
- Alert appropriate personnel if employees are not following required programs
- Perform daily GMPs audits and follow correction/ corrective actions as needed
- Work closely with maintenance for work orders implementation and follow up after audit
- Assist in the inspection of non-conforming products as needed
- Implement / update SSOP with departments as needed and assist on training if needed
- Translate departments documentation in Spanish as needed
- Train sanitation personnel as needed (sanitation good practices, chemicals, equipment verification): Spanish required
- Perform monthly review training for new employees and yearly quality / food safety refresher training: Spanish required
- Supervise janitors' activities and organize their schedule
- Follow and apply safety rules and comply with all Company policies and procedures

Qualifications
Education
Bachelors degree in dairy manufacturing or food science
3-5 years experience as sanitation supervisor required
Sanitation knowledge : chemicals, good practices
Dairy process equipment knowledge
Microbiological knowledge
Spanish : fluent , able to translate documents and train people
